Thanks Health Affairs for highlighting our study! Lesbian, gay, and bisexual adults on high-deductible health plans had more financial barriers to care than straight peers in HDHP plans, and more barriers than LGB peers in non-HDHP private plans.

Estimates from a discrete-choice experiment predict that the Food and Drug Administration’s proposal to prohibit menthol cigarettes could lead to a substantial illegal market for menthols, from Kenkel, alan mathios, Grace N. Phillips, Suryanarayana, Wang and Zeng nber.org/papers/w32148
